Abstract
The utility model discloses a sinking floating bed, which comprises a floating body and a counterweight body, wherein the counterweight body is arranged in the middle of the upper end of the floating body, the floating body is formed by fixing a plurality of hollow buoys side by side, the front ends of the hollow buoys are respectively provided with a first branch pipe, the first branch pipes are communicated through a first main pipe, and the tail end of the first main pipe is provided with an air inlet pipe; a second branch pipe is respectively established to the tail end of a plurality of cavity flotation pontoons, the second branch pipe passes through the second house steward intercommunication, the end of second house steward is equipped with a drain pipe, during the use, the terminal submergence of drain pipe is under the surface of water. The utility model discloses a relation of floating bed gravity and buoyancy is changed to the atmospheric pressure in the control flotation body, realizes floating at the surface of water, aquatic suspension or immerse submarine state, has stronger suitability.

Detailed Description
The technical solutions in the embodiments of the present invention will be described clearly and completely with reference to the accompanying drawings in the embodiments of the present invention, and it is obvious that the described embodiments are only some embodiments of the present invention, not all embodiments. Based on the embodiments in the present invention, all other embodiments obtained by a person skilled in the art without creative work belong to the protection scope of the present invention.
Embodiment 1, as shown in fig. 1, a sinking-able floating bed comprises a floating body and a weight body 1, wherein the weight body is arranged in the middle of the upper end of the floating body, the floating body is formed by fixing a plurality of hollow buoys 2 side by side, the front ends of the plurality of hollow buoys 2 are respectively provided with a first branch pipe 3, the first branch pipes 3 are communicated through a first main pipe 4, and the tail end of the first main pipe 4 is provided with an air inlet pipe 5; the tail ends of the hollow buoys 2 are respectively provided with a second branch pipe 6, the second branch pipes 6 are communicated through a second main pipe 7, the tail end of the second main pipe 7 is provided with a drain pipe 8, and when the water-saving device is used, the tail end of the drain pipe 8 is immersed under the water surface.
The utility model discloses the theory of operation as follows: the air inlet pipe 5 is connected with an air pump capable of adjusting air pressure through a connecting pipe, when compressed air is input into the air inlet pipe 5 of the floating bed, the buoyancy of the floating bed is increased when the air pressure is increased, and the floating bed floats on the water surface; when the buoyancy is larger than the gravity of the floating bed and the ballast on the floating bed, the floating bed supports the ballast to float on the water surface; when the pressure of input air is reduced, the buoyancy of the floating bed is correspondingly reduced, the floating bed is immersed into water along with the ballast, and the floating bed can be immersed into a certain required working position in the water by adjusting the air pressure.
